L22 vs L98.1

L22 (Diaper dermatitis) compared with L98.1 (Factitial dermatitis), from the official CMS tabular data. Both may be reported when both conditions are documented (Excludes2).

Can these codes be reported together?

Yes, when both are documented. L22 carries an Excludes2 note covering L98.1: “factitial dermatitis (L98.1)”

Excludes2 marks distinct conditions — both may be reported when both are documented.
